Description Object OrientedProgramming in C++ is a comprehensive solution for teachingobject-oriented programming using the features of ANSI/ISO C++. Itcovers the basic concepts of object-oriented programming, why thoseconcepts exist and how to make them work effectively. The FourthEdition is updated and revised to include more UML coverage,inter-file communication, and use-cases analysis to explainsoftware design. The book covers object-oriented programmingthrough task-oriented examples and figures to conceptualize thetechniques and approaches used. It also contains questions andexercises to reinforce the concepts students have learned. Description Control Systems: Theory and Applications is designed to meet therequirements of undergraduate programs in electrical,instrumentation, electronics and communication, and other alliedengineering disciplines. This book presents a comprehensivetreatment of the fundamentals of control system theory with anemphasis on its practical applications. It covers a range of topicsfrom the conventional to the modern and from the non-linear to thebasic digital control systems, along with an introduction on theapplications of fuzzy logic in control systems. It also provides anexhaustive coverage on continuous-time and discrete-time systemsand the time-domain and frequency-domain analysis of controlsystems. The user-friendly approach and rich pedagogy will helpstudents to enhance their problem-solving skills and enable them toapply the theories to the design and analysis of controlsystems.
